Frequently asked questions about Parkview Elementary School
How many students attend Parkview Elementary School?
Parkview Elementary School has 347 students enrolled. It is a public school in Westville, NJ. CCD year-over-year: 327 (2022-23) → 362 (2023-24), up 35.
What is the student-teacher ratio at Parkview Elementary School?
The student-teacher ratio at Parkview Elementary School is 10.2:1, which is 14% lower than the New Jersey average of 11.8:1 and 35% lower than the national average of 15.7:1. Lower ratios generally mean more individual attention per student.
What percentage of students receive free lunch at Parkview Elementary School?
48.6% of students at Parkview Elementary School are eligible for free lunch, compared to the New Jersey average of 29.6%.
What is the racial and ethnic makeup of Parkview Elementary School?
The largest demographic group at Parkview Elementary School is White at 50.1% of enrollment, in Westville, NJ. Its student body is more racially and ethnically mixed than most US schools, with a diversity index of 66.4/100.
What is the Resource Investment Index for Parkview Elementary School?
Parkview Elementary School has a Resource Investment Index of 69/100 (higher reported resources relative to schools nationally) based on 3 factors: student-teacher ratio, gifted-program reporting, chronic absenteeism. Not a test-score or academic measure (national median ~41/100, see methodology).
